What makes a herd of deer?
The does (females) and the fawns herd together and then the bucks (males) form small herds of between 3-5. The buck herds are constantly changing because the deer form dominance hierarchies and the strongest male at the time becomes the head of the herd.
Large herds may be the result of high deer densities, continual disturbance, animals gathering on a food source or prolonged hard weather. Sexes usually segregated for most of the year but in some habitats may mix freely throughout. Bucks and does will move into traditional rutting stands as the rut approaches.
